Fact-Checking Policy

Reporters must be precise with their words, headlines, and URLs. They must understand that words have power and act responsibly. In doing so, reporters must verify the information they gather. This includes identifying information such as names and positions, but also includes factual statements and accounts. Reporters conduct their own fact-checking using their own judgment guided by our ethics policy.

 

The Libya Update will use fact-checkers in certain circumstances it deems warranted.

 

News is different from Opinion. In this age of rampant “fake news,” we work hard to distinguish fact from rumor. We take our commitment to providing you with the facts, as we know them, with the seriousness and sincerity you deserve as an informed citizen.

 

We always do our best to separate News from Opinion and make that distinction clear. If you feel we have not done a good job separating News from Opinion on a particular story, we invite you to reach out to our editorial team with any issues you have regarding that separation, and we will research the issue and see if there are additional edits or ways we can address your concerns.
